Beedrill is a Bug/Poison-type Pokémon, making it particularly weak to Fire, Flying, Psychic, and Rock-type moves. Using Pokémon that can harness these types will deal double damage to Beedrill. For example, a strong Flying-type Pokémon with a powerful Flying move would be especially effective in battle against Beedrill.
